Chicken & Broccoli Stir-Fry

You really could add what ever vegetables you wanted to this but I happen to love broccoli and had a lot of fresh broccoli in the fridge. Hope you like it as much as I did!

Start out by chopping up about 1 teaspoon of fresh ginger.
Next chop up 3 cloves of garlic.
In a small bowl, add 3 tablespoons of soy sauce to 3/4 cup chicken broth...
And 2 teaspoons of sugar. Whisk together and set aside. Also at this point you will want to chop up strips or bite size pieces of chicken breast.
As your last prep add two teaspoons cornstarch to 1/4 cup of chicken broth. Whisk together and set aside.
Add the garlic and ginger to a medium heat wok or pan with about a teaspoon of olive oil. Stir constantly until it starts to turn golden brown... 
Throw in your chicken give it a stir and fry covered for 2 minutes.
When the chicken is ready add in your soy sauce mixture. Stir around and cover and let cook for about 5 minutes. Stirring one or two times.
While you wait chop up about 2 cups of broccoli florets.
When the chicken mix is ready add in the broccoli  Stir around and once again cover for about 5 or 6 minutes. Do no stir once covered. You want the steam to cook the broccoli. 
Once the broccoli is ready, give it a stir, and pour in the chicken broth/cornstarch mixture. Stir around for another two or three minutes until the sauce thickens. Serve immediately over white or brown rice and garnish with toasted sesame seeds. ENJOY!
